IM即时通讯的实现是否安全可靠?

随着互联网的普及,即时通讯工具已经成为人们生活中不可或缺的一部分。然而,在享受即时通讯带来的便捷的同时,人们也对其安全性产生了担忧。本文将从IM即时通讯的实现原理、加密技术、隐私保护等方面,探讨IM即时通讯是否安全可靠。

一、IM即时通讯的实现原理

IM即时通讯主要基于以下几种技术:

  1. 客户端-服务器架构:IM即时通讯系统通常采用客户端-服务器架构,客户端负责用户界面和与用户的交互,服务器负责存储用户信息、管理在线状态、转发消息等。

  2. TCP/IP协议:IM即时通讯系统在传输过程中,通常采用TCP/IP协议,以保证数据的可靠传输。

  3. HTTP/HTTPS协议:部分IM即时通讯系统采用HTTP/HTTPS协议进行数据传输,以提高数据传输的安全性。

  4. 数据库:IM即时通讯系统需要存储用户信息、聊天记录等数据,通常采用数据库技术进行存储。

二、IM即时通讯的加密技术

为了保证IM即时通讯的安全性,以下几种加密技术被广泛应用:

  1. SSL/TLS加密:SSL/TLS加密技术可以保证客户端与服务器之间的数据传输安全,防止数据被窃取或篡改。

  2. AES加密:AES加密算法是目前较为安全的对称加密算法,IM即时通讯系统通常采用AES加密算法对聊天内容进行加密。

  3. RSA加密:RSA加密算法是一种非对称加密算法,IM即时通讯系统可以使用RSA加密算法进行密钥交换,确保加密通信的安全性。

三、IM即时通讯的隐私保护

  1. 用户隐私保护:IM即时通讯系统应严格保护用户隐私,不泄露用户个人信息,如姓名、电话、地址等。

  2. 数据存储安全:IM即时通讯系统应对用户聊天记录、联系人信息等数据进行加密存储,防止数据泄露。

  3. 数据传输安全:IM即时通讯系统应采用加密技术,确保数据在传输过程中的安全性。

  4. 服务器安全:IM即时通讯系统应加强服务器安全防护,防止黑客攻击、恶意软件等威胁。

四、IM即时通讯的安全性评估

  1. 加密技术:IM即时通讯系统采用SSL/TLS、AES、RSA等加密技术,能够有效保证数据传输和存储的安全性。

  2. 隐私保护:IM即时通讯系统严格保护用户隐私,不泄露用户个人信息。

  3. 服务器安全:IM即时通讯系统加强服务器安全防护,降低被黑客攻击的风险。

  4. 用户反馈:从用户反馈来看,大部分IM即时通讯工具在安全性方面表现良好,但仍存在一定风险。

五、总结

综上所述,IM即时通讯在实现过程中,通过采用加密技术、隐私保护等措施,确保了数据传输和存储的安全性。然而,在享受即时通讯带来的便捷的同时,用户仍需提高安全意识,避免泄露个人信息。同时,IM即时通讯工具提供商也应不断优化安全防护措施,提高系统的安全性。总体来说,IM即时通讯在安全性方面具有较高的可靠性,但仍需不断努力,以应对日益严峻的安全挑战。

猜你喜欢:语聊房